Output ddd8ce1f44783f72ebe151dfbe4657bcdfc64d9c1d6be010522bf4be7e7618ea:0

value
21013503
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 b926ed8076ef45e091c0f098ddb5c46633e768d2 OP_EQUALVERIFY OP_CHECKSIG
address
1HszeEfJAFHKThN6sn7eG5ZzvKWzqw8qmr
transaction
ddd8ce1f44783f72ebe151dfbe4657bcdfc64d9c1d6be010522bf4be7e7618ea
confirmations
585433
spent
true